#b1544b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b1544b is composed of 69.4% red, 32.9%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.5%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 5.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.5% and a lightness of 49.4%. #b1544b color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a896 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#b1544b

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0605 is the darkest color, while #fefd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1544b

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817c7b is the less saturated color, while #f51c07 is the most saturated one.
